Offer DescriptionThe Laboratory of Tumor and Development Biology at the University of Liège, Belgium (GIGA) has two opening positions for PhD candidates.Project summaries * The first project aims to investigate the effect of chemotherapy on ovarian function and develop better methods to preserve fertility in young cancer survivors (promoter C. Munaut). As survival rates continue to improve, post-treatment fertility has become a major concern. We are specifically looking at the gonadotoxic effects of chemotherapy, particularly the role of alkylating agents, to assess how different preservation strategies affect long-term ovarian function. The project will be divided into two parts. The first part will evaluate the mechanism of toxicity and ovarian function in mouse models and human tissues after chemotherapy and their impact on ovarian tissue cryopreservation (OTC). The second part will explore new pharmacological approaches to protect ovarian function, targeting specific pathways involved in drug toxicity.

  • The second project is related to cancer-associated fibroblasts (CAFs) within the tumor microenvironment in metastatic lymph node (promoter A. Noel). CAFs exert tumor-promoting or tumor-suppressive effects on cancer progression through direct and indirect interactions with cancer cells and various stromal cell types. CAFs are extensively studied in primary tumors, but far less in lymph node. The aim is here to determine how fibroblasts (fibroreticular cells) contribute to lymph node remodeling in the establishment of a pre-metastatic niche and in lymph node colonization by metastatic cells.
